Dua Lipa’s Sicilian Wedding Put the Island in the Global Spotlight

One of the biggest celebrity stories of 2026 was Dua Lipa and Callum Turner’s reported wedding celebrations in Sicily.
Their multi-day celebration introduced millions of people to Palermo and the surrounding coastline, with Villa Valguarnera providing a spectacular setting for the occasion. Guests from the worlds of music, fashion, and entertainment gathered to celebrate while experiencing Sicily’s historic venues, elegant architecture, and renowned hospitality.
The celebrations reminded international travelers that Sicily is not only beautiful but also capable of hosting some of the world’s most exclusive events.

Mick Jagger Showed Sicily’s Peaceful Side

While Dua Lipa’s celebrations highlighted Sicily’s glamorous appeal, Mick Jagger’s visit revealed another reason the island attracts high-profile travelers.
Rather than attending exclusive events, the Rolling Stones legend embraced the slower rhythm of Sicilian life. Quiet coastal towns, scenic countryside, local restaurants, and beautiful landscapes offered the perfect environment to relax away from the spotlight.
This contrast is one of Sicily’s greatest strengths. The island works equally well for lavish celebrations, romantic escapes, cultural adventures, and peaceful retreats.
